2020 Draft Profile - Kahlil Whitney

Jeremy Woo - Sept. 16th: "Whitney has a great basketball body and simply has not had a ton of structure and development to this point, so there’s obviously untapped upside here. But teams will have to feel secure in his ability to handle the adversity that’s inevitably coming, and he’ll have to be prepared for a year or two in the G League."

NBA Draft Room - July 6th: "Whitney had a tough year for the Wildcats, never really getting it going. He’s got athletic upside and a great frame with good strength and a long wingspan but he’s got a ways to go with developing his skills."

Jeremy Woo - SI - May 6th: "He seems more likely a priority undrafted type than a surefire second-round flier based off his appealing tools, but disastrous freshman season. Whitney has a great basketball body and simply has not had a ton of structure and development to this point, so there’s obviously untapped upside here."

NBA Draft Room - July 27th: "A quickly improving player who has the physical tools to be special. Very quick and bouncy with an aggressive game and emerging skill set."

Kyle Boone - CBC Sports - June 28th: "Whitney is a high-ceiling bet with all the athletic gifts and only some of the scoring and handling to go with it. If he can put it all together at Kentucky, or down the road in the NBA, he's going to have a chance to be an All-Star wing."
